PEACH SCONES



Peach Scones image

Tender scones with juicy fresh peaches. Enjoy this summery treat with a cup of tea or coffee (hot or iced!)

Provided by LauraF

Categories     Bread     Quick Bread Recipes     Scone Recipes

Time 40m

Yield 8

Number Of Ingredients 14

2 cups all-purpose flour
6 tablespoons white sugar
1 teaspoon baking powder
1 teaspoon ground cinnamon
½ teaspoon salt
½ teaspoon ground cardamom
¼ teaspoon baking soda
1 pinch ground nutmeg
1 stick unsalted butter, frozen
½ cup heavy cream
1 egg
1 teaspoon vanilla extract
1 cup peeled and diced fresh peaches
2 tablespoons turbinado sugar

Steps:

  • Preheat the oven to 400 degrees F (200 degrees C). Line a baking sheet with a silicone mat or parchment paper.
  • Mix flour, sugar, baking powder, cinnamon, salt, cardamom, baking soda, and nutmeg together in a large bowl.
  • Grate in 1/3 of the butter using the large holes of a box grater. Toss lightly with your fingertips until coated with flour. Repeat twice more with remaining butter.
  • Whisk cream, egg, and vanilla extract together in a small bowl with a fork. Pour over the flour-butter mixture. Mix with a fork just until large clumps of dough form. Gently fold in peach.
  • Turn dough out onto a lightly floured surface. Bring together and gently pat into a 9-inch-long rectangle about 1 inch thick. Sprinkle turbinado sugar on top; press gently to adhere. Cut into 8 triangles with a bench knife or sharp knife. Transfer to the prepared baking sheet.
  • Bake in the preheated oven until golden, about 18 minutes. Place baking sheet on a wire rack and let cool.

FRESH PEACH SCONES



Fresh Peach Scones image

Enjoy peach season with these delicious homemade fresh peach scones. Topped to a perfect drizzle, you'll love this simple breakfast treat.

Provided by Michelle

Categories     breakfast

Time 40m

Number Of Ingredients 17

10 tablespoons unsalted butter
3 cups flour
1 cup oats
1/3 cup brown sugar
1 1/2 teaspoons cinnamon
1/4 teaspoon nutmeg
2 teaspoon baking powder
1/2 teaspoon baking soda
1/2 teaspoon salt
1/4 cup milk
1/4 cup plain Greek yogurt
1 egg
1 teaspoon vanilla
2 peaches
1 cup powdered sugar
dash of salt
2 tablespoons milk

Steps:

  • Preheat oven to 375 degrees. Line two baking sheets with a silpat or parchment paper.
  • Melt butter over low heat then set aside to cool.
  • Dice peaches and measure 1 cup. Discard (eat) any excess.
  • Add flour, oatmeal, brown sugar, cinnamon, nutmeg, baking powder, baking soda, and salt to a bowl and stir.
  • Add milk, yogurt, egg, and vanilla to a second bowl. Whisk, then add melted butter, whisking constantly.
  • Pour wet ingredients over dry ingredients. Stir just until combined. Add peaches and stir to distribute.
  • Use a large spoon to scoop dough onto prepared baking sheets.
  • Bake for 20-22 minutes. Remove when the scones are golden brown in spots and "feel" done when you gently press on them.
  • Let scones cool fully while you make the glaze. Add powdered sugar and salt to a small bowl. Add milk, then stir with a fork.
  • Drizzle the glaze with your fork over each scone.
  • Serve immediately.

PEACH SCONES



Peach Scones image

Make and share this Peach Scones recipe from Food.com.

Provided by Zaney1

Categories     Scones

Time 35m

Yield 10 serving(s)

Number Of Ingredients 11

2 3/4 cups flour
3/4 cup sugar
2 teaspoons baking powder
3/4 teaspoon baking soda
3/4 teaspoon salt
1/2 teaspoon cinnamon
1/2 cup butter
1/2 cup buttermilk
1 egg
1 teaspoon vanilla
2 medium peaches, peeled and chopped, about 1 cup

Steps:

  • Preheat oven to 400 degrees.
  • In a medium bowl, combine flour, sugar, baking powder, baking soda, salt, and cinnamon.
  • Using two knives or a pastry blender, cut in butter until mixture resembles coarse meal.
  • Combine buttermilk, egg and vanilla.
  • Stir into flour mixture with peaches until just combined.
  • On lightly floured surface knead dough 5-6 times.
  • Pat dough into 3/4" thick circle.
  • Cut into 10 wedges.
  • Place on a baking sheet.
  • Bake at 400 edgrees for 20-25 minutes or until golden brown.

PEACH SCONES



Peach Scones image

Flakey, tender fresh peach scones make the perfect small baked treat for brunch. The perfect recipe to use your fresh peaches this summer.

Provided by Lauren Allen

Categories     Breakfast     Dessert

Time 31m

Number Of Ingredients 13

2 cups all-purpose flour
1/3 cup granulated sugar
2 teaspoons baking powder
1/4 teaspoon baking soda
1/2 teaspoon salt
1/2 cup unsalted butter ((1 stick), frozen)
1/3 cup peach Greek yogurt ((I use this kind))
1/3 cup heavy whipping cream
1 large egg
1 teaspoon vanilla extract
1/2 cup fresh peaches ((about 1 peach), diced)
1 cup powdered sugar
1-2 Tablespoons milk

Steps:

  • Preheat oven to 400 degrees F. Line a baking sheet with parchment paper.
  • In a mixing bowl whisk together flour, sugar, baking powder, baking soda and salt.
  • Grate the frozen butter and add to dry mixture. Use a fork or pastry blender to cut in the butter.
  • In a separate bowl whisk together yogurt, cream, egg, and vanilla until well blended.
  • Add to the dry mixture and use a rubber spatula to fold the ingredients in until it starts to come together in large clumps.
  • Stir in the diced fresh peaches. Gently knead mixture by hand (in the mixing bowl) just a few times until it comes together. Try not to handle the dough too much.
  • Dust a clean surface with flour and drop dough onto surface. Gently pat and shape into an 8-inch round.
  • Cut into 8 wedges then transfer to a parchment lined baking sheet.
  • Bake in preheated oven until golden, about 16 - 18 minutes.
  • Cool on a wire rack for 10 minutes before drizzling the glaze on top. These are best served the day they are prepared.

PEACH CHUTNEY



Peach Chutney image

Golden chunks of sweet peaches are a wonderful part of this tangy chutney. We enjoy this and many other peach delicacies all year-round.-Julie Ann Morgan, Columbia, South Carolina

Provided by Taste of Home

Time 1h5m

Yield about 3 cups.

Number Of Ingredients 12

2 large onions, chopped
1 tablespoon vegetable oil
3 large peaches, peeled and cubed
1/2 cup packed brown sugar
1/4 cup sugar
1/4 cup raisins
1 tablespoon molasses
1 teaspoon salt
1/2 teaspoon pepper
1/4 teaspoon ground allspice
8 tablespoons vinegar, divided
2 tablespoons lemon juice

Steps:

  • In a large skillet, saute onions in oil until tender. Add peaches; cook and stir for 3 minutes. Add sugars, raisins, molasses, salt, pepper, allspice and 5 tablespoons of vinegar; bring to a boil. Reduce heat; simmer, uncovered, for 45 minutes, stirring occasionally. Remove from the heat; stir in lemon juice and remaining vinegar. Serve at room temperature with ham, pork or poultry. Store in the refrigerator for up to 3 weeks.

DELICIOUS SCONE FOR ONE!



Delicious Scone for One! image

This is very quick and easy. I love, love, LOVE scones, but I live alone, and it never seems practical to bake a whole recipe of them! This scone can easily be toyed with--dates, walnuts, rum-soaked raisins, and peach preserves are a few additions I've tried...

Provided by Chefella

Categories     Scones

Time 25m

Yield 1 large scone, 1 serving(s)

Number Of Ingredients 11

2 tablespoons flour
3 tablespoons oats
1/2 teaspoon baking powder
1 dash salt
1/4 teaspoon nutmeg
3 (1 g) packets Equal sugar substitute
1 tablespoon Smart Balance light butter spread, chilled and diced
1 teaspoon honey
1/2 teaspoon almond extract
1 egg white
1 tablespoon fat-free half-and-half

Steps:

  • Preheat oven to 375°F Grease a mini loaf pan or tin pie plate. Mix flour, oats, baking poder, salt, and nutmeg in a bowl. Cut in chilled butter (be generous with that "tablespoon" -- ).
  • Add honey, almond extract, egg white, and half & half, and mix briefly. (Batter will be wet.).
  • Scrape into greased tin and bake for 10-15 minutes, or until a toothpick inserted into the center comes out clean. Enjoy hot, with a steaming mug of coffee!
